In the vicinity of the facility were villages such as Kampong Sungei Blukar and Kampong Beremban as well as the Bukit Sembawang residential estate.10CultivationPlantationsIn 1970, Lorong Halus was predominantly an agricultural area dotted with rural villages, ponds as well as coconut and rubber plantations.11FarmsThe ponds reared seafood such as prawns in the 1970s, but by the ’80s, three fisheries in the area were breeding tropical fishes like the ramirezi and Japanese koi.12 By the mid-’90s, there were 11 floating farms located off the Pasir Ris coastline near Lorong Halus. However, the lifespan of the landfill was extended as a result of several factors, namely: the building of more incineration plants from the 1970s onwards, which allowed for more refuse to be burnt instead of being buried; improvement and expansion works at the landfill during the mid-’80s; and the building of a 63-hectare dumping ground beside the existing one in 1989. The road bisected Jalan Teban, where Yuh Cheng School, a Chinese-medium, government-aided school, used to be located until 1978 when it closed down.7 Lorong Baling and Jalan Teban have since been expunged.8In 1937, the municipality invited tenders for the construction of the Municipal Sludge Disposal Works, which was located along a tributary of the Serangoon River known as Sungei Blukar and where Lorong Halus is today.9 This sewage ground facility was reflected in government maps dating from 1953 to 1985.
